Laura Tatler
Laura is Primary Teacher and Geography and history curriculum Leader at Victoria Road Primary School.
Laura is an experienced primary educator and curriculum leader with 18 years of teaching experience. As a wider curriculum lead and geography specialist, she is passionate about designing ambitious, knowledge-rich curricula that develop children’s curiosity, understanding of the world and disciplinary thinking.
Alongside classroom teaching, Laura is a Specialist Leader of Education (SLE) within her trust and has led professional development through INSET training, trust-wide curriculum projects and local authority cluster groups across Cheshire West and Chester. She has supported schools in reviewing and redesigning their geography curriculum, with a particular focus on progression and meaningful learning experiences.
Laura has a strong interest in research-informed practice, particularly within geography and history education, and enjoys engaging with current thinking around curriculum design and primary humanities teaching.
